Кошманов В.А. 10 «A» класс |
курс
|
Динамическое программирование |
ЕСЛИ ВЫ ХОТИТЕ НАУЧИТЬСЯ: 1. уметь разбить задачу на подзадачи, через решение которых можно получить решение самой задачи; 2. знать, как правильно составить рекуррентные соотношения (уравнения), связывающие оптимальные значения заданного параметра для подзадач; 3. составить таблицу решений подзадач; 4. построить оптимальное решение задачи, используя таблицу решений подзадач. ТО ЭТОТ КУРС ДЛЯ ВАС |
Цель курса: Развитие алгоритмического мышления учащихся |
Динамическое программирование — это метод, позволяющий ускорить решение задачи за счет хранения решений более простых задач того же типа. Для его использования нужно вывести рекуррентную формулу, связывающую решение задачи с решением подобных задач меньшей размерности, и определить простые базовые случаи. |
МБОУ СОШ №27 |